## Runbook: Vendoring third-party fonts (Glyphwell pipeline)

All display fonts used by the Orrinvale web properties must be vendored through the Glyphwell pipeline rather than loaded from external CDNs. Verify the license file accompanies each font family, compute and record checksums at intake, and strip embedded metadata before committing. The sync job runs weekly and only pulls from the internal mirror. Confirm the job's egress allowlist matches policy. The pipeline's active configuration values follow below.

deployment values, bahop-tahog:
[kasvan]
port = 11211
team = kasdor
host = kasvan.orvexforge.example
region = lower-3
access_code = ac_76e68d
timeout_ms = 2000

## 09:15 — Font vendoring breakage

Glyphbarrel's build started pulling stale vendored fonts after the asset-cache purge. Plugin UIs rendered fallback glyphs for two hours. Fix: fonts are now checked into the vendor tree with hash-pinned manifests. Plugin authors should re-sync vendored assets before packaging. The corrected build is identified by the token below.

trace token, bagag-kawep: htk6_d2d45a

## Break-Glass Access: Flinkwire Gateway

Plugin authors: permessage-deflate on Flinkwire sockets cuts bandwidth ~60% but spikes CPU under fan-out. Disable compression for payloads under 1 KB; the overhead isn't worth it. If the gateway wedges and your plugin loses its control channel, use the break-glass console to force a plaintext fallback session. Access requires the emergency console credential rotated by the Tellhaven ops rota. Enter the recovery passphrase exactly as shown below.

strongbox words: druath-quenael

If Pipewren drops websocket connections and users get logged out mid-reconnect, don't panic — it's the stale session token bug. Walk the user through account recovery in the Tessel admin panel, then force a token refresh. If the vault prompt appears during recovery, you'll need the passphrase, which is kept right here for on-call folks.

recovery phrase for yahap-faduf: sorion-kasath-briath-gorius-ulaael-zorvan-aldiel-quenwyn-casdor-framir-julwyn-novvan-zorox